Rose and Crown (41 St. Peter's Road, Cambridgeshire) (01354) 656705. A 150 year old pub with no juke box, no dogs and no children allowed. It's a little on the strong rule side, but it does do some good ales with over 1000 real ales so far. This is a quirky two-roomed freehouse, the only one in March. It does not do food at all and you wont find it open on a Wednesday lunchtime? No accommodation here either. It does have a pool table and darts in the bar which has been refurbished in the olde-worlde style. The lounge has now become a no smoking area!

Additional Notes:  I have just taken over the Rose and Crown 41 St Peters Rd March. I have made a few changes. Opening hrs Monday to Thursday 11.00hrs - 23.00hrs Friday and Saturday 11.00hrs - 24.00hrs Sunday 11.30hrs - 23.00hrs  We don't close in the day anymore.

We are serving a selection of sandwiches and snacks... Tea and Coffee available all day. Children are allowed in with an adult up until 18.00hrs. We no longer have a pool table. One bar is sill no smoking and in the other you are able to smoke. We now have web site and email address - www.the-rose-and-crown.com email the-roseandcrown@hotmail.com.
